The owner of Alibaba has been found
One of the notable aspects of the political behavior of Xi Jinping, the leader of China, and the structure under his command, especially in recent years, has been targeting a specific group of influential wealthy Chinese and putting pressure on them under various pretexts.
Jack Ma, the famous Chinese businessman and owner of the well-known website Alibaba, has been one of the most important figures targeted by the ruling Chinese Communist Party. He has been pressured with accusations of eliminating economic competition and creating a monopoly, and many of his efforts to win over China’s leaders have failed. He has not had any public appearances for several months and has effectively been absent from the public eye.
It has now been revealed that Jack Ma, as one of the most important figures in China, has moved to Tokyo for a long time and spends a significant part of his life in Japan. His travels for business activities in the United States and Israel have also been recorded.
